Senior C++ Software Engineer

2 months ago


Ahmedabad, India Encora Inc. Full time

Position: Senior C++ Software Engineer (Contract)
 
Important Information
 
Location: India
Experience: 5+ years
Job Mode: Contract [3 Months]
Work Mode: Remote
 
Job Description
We are seeking a highly skilled Senior C++ Developer to join our team on a 3-month contract basis. This role is ideal for someone with extensive experience in C++ development who is looking for a flexible working arrangement. As a Senior C++ Developer, you will play a crucial role in designing, developing, and maintaining high-performance software solutions. You will be working closely with our engineering team to deliver cutting-edge solutions that meet our clients' needs.
 
Responsibilities:

Design and Development: Develop and implement complex software systems using C++ with a focus on performance, scalability, and reliability. Code Quality: Write clean, maintainable, and efficient code while adhering to best practices and coding standards. Problem Solving: Analyze and troubleshoot issues in existing codebases, providing innovative solutions to enhance functionality or resolve bugs. Collaboration: Work closely with cross-functional teams including product managers, designers, and other developers to ensure successful project delivery. Documentation: Create and maintain comprehensive documentation for new and existing code, as well as system architecture. Testing: Develop and execute unit tests, integrate testing frameworks, and ensure the software is robust and error-free. Mentoring: Provide guidance and support to junior developers, fostering a collaborative and knowledge-sharing environment.

Qualifications and Skills:

Experience: Minimum of 5 years of experience in C++ development with a proven track record of delivering high-quality software solutions. Technical Proficiency: Deep understanding of C++ programming, including modern C++ standards (C++11/14/17/20), STL, and multi-threading. Software Development Lifecycle: Experience with the entire software development lifecycle including design, development, testing, and deployment. Problem-Solving Skills: Strong analytical and problem-solving skills with the ability to tackle complex technical challenges. Tools and Technologies: Familiarity with version control systems (e.g., Git), build systems (e.g., CMake), and debugging tools. Communication: Excellent verbal and written communication skills, with the ability to clearly articulate complex technical concepts to non-technical stakeholders. Flexibility: Ability to work effectively in a remote, on-site, or hybrid work environment as per project requirements.

About Encora

Encora is the preferred digital engineering and modernization partner of some of the world’s leading enterprises and digital native companies. With over 9,000 experts in 47+ offices and innovation labs worldwide, Encora’s technology practices include Product Engineering & Development, Cloud Services, Quality Engineering, DevSecOps, Data & Analytics, Digital Experience, Cybersecurity, and AI & LLM Engineering.

At Encora, we hire professionals based solely on their skills and qualifications, and do not discriminate based on age, disability, religion, gender, sexual orientation, socioeconomic status, or nationality.


  • Solution Integration

    4 weeks ago


    Ahmedabad, India C&R Software Full time

    About C&R Software:We are a division of Jonas Software, Inc (www.jonassoftware.com). which is the valued technology partner of over 80,000 customers worldwide in more than 15 countries. Jonas employs over 2,700 skilled individuals consisting of a cross-section of industry experts and technology professionals. Jonas is headquartered in Canada and operates...

  • Senior Engineer

    2 weeks ago


    Ahmedabad, India Softpath Technologies LLC Full time

    Position : Senior Engineer- .Net Core, AWSLocation : Ahmedabad (Hybrid)Experience : 5 to 8 YearsProject Contract : 12 months (Extends)Mandate Skills : .Net Core , AWS.Must-Have Skills : Microservices Expertise : - Strong knowledge of microservices architecture, design patterns, and integration strategies..NET Core Proficiency : - Extensive experience in...


  • Ahmedabad, India HRemedies Full time

    Experience Level: 4 - 10 years. Location: Remote / Hybrid (Candidate should be in commutable distance from Ahmedabad, should be able to visit office when needed). Education : Bachelor's degree in Computer Science, Engineering, or related field. Required Technical Expertise:.- Proficient in . NET, C#, EF, MSSQL, PostgreSQL.- Deep understanding of Azure...


  • Ahmedabad, India Attri Full time

    Job Title : Senior Software EngineerLocation : Ahmedabad, Gujarat, India4+ years of experienceJob descriptionOur engineering team is growing and we are looking to bring on board a Senior Software Engineer who can help us transition to the next phase of the company. You will be pivotal in refining our system architecture, ensuring the various tech stacks play...


  • Ahmedabad, India Attri Full time

    Job Title : Senior Software EngineerLocation : Ahmedabad, Gujarat, India4+ years of experienceJob descriptionOur engineering team is growing and we are looking to bring on board a Senior Software Engineer who can help us transition to the next phase of the company. You will be pivotal in refining our system architecture, ensuring the various tech stacks play...


  • Ahmedabad, India Attri Full time

    Job Title: Senior Software EngineerLocation: Ahmedabad, Gujarat, India 4+ years of experienceJob descriptionOur engineering team is growing and we are looking to bring on board a Senior Software Engineer who can help us transition to the next phase of the company. You will be pivotal in refining our system architecture, ensuring the various tech stacks play...


  • Ahmedabad, India Attri Full time

    Job Title: Senior Software EngineerLocation: Ahmedabad, Gujarat, India 4+ years of experienceJob descriptionOur engineering team is growing and we are looking to bring on board a Senior Software Engineer who can help us transition to the next phase of the company. You will be pivotal in refining our system architecture, ensuring the various tech stacks play...


  • Ahmedabad, India Attri Full time

    Job Title : Senior Software Engineer Location : Ahmedabad, Gujarat, India 4+ years of experience Job description Our engineering team is growing and we are looking to bring on board a Senior Software Engineer who can help us transition to the next phase of the company. You will be pivotal in refining our system architecture, ensuring the various tech...


  • Ahmedabad, India Attri Full time

    Job Title: Senior Software EngineerLocation: Ahmedabad, Gujarat, India 4+ years of experienceJob descriptionOur engineering team is growing and we are looking to bring on board a Senior Software Engineer who can help us transition to the next phase of the company. You will be pivotal in refining our system architecture, ensuring the various tech stacks play...


  • Ahmedabad, India Attri Full time

    Job Title: Senior Software EngineerLocation: Ahmedabad, Gujarat, India 4+ years of experienceJob descriptionOur engineering team is growing and we are looking to bring on board a Senior Software Engineer who can help us transition to the next phase of the company. You will be pivotal in refining our system architecture, ensuring the various tech stacks play...


  • Ahmedabad, India Attri Full time

    Job Title : Senior Software Engineer Location : Ahmedabad, Gujarat, India 4+ years of experience Job description Our engineering team is growing and we are looking to bring on board a Senior Software Engineer who can help us transition to the next phase of the company. You will be pivotal in refining our system architecture, ensuring the various tech...


  • Ahmedabad, India Arrow Electronics Full time

    Position:C++/Video streaming Senior Engineer/Technical LeadJob Description:6+ years of total experience out of which minimum 4+ years of experience has to be in C++/Video streaming,Should be proficient in C++ language, OOPS fundamentals should be very strong.Working knowledge on media products with audio and video interfacesMust have strong fundamental...

  • Jekson Vision

    3 months ago


    Ahmedabad, India Jekson Vision Pvt Ltd Full time

    Job Description : - Total 4+ years of experience in C# desktop-based application. - At least 2 years of experience in WPF or in .Net MAUI/ Xamarin. - Good understanding of .net framework, MVVM,MVP patterns. - Nice to have- Interaction between C# and C++ libraries - Responsible for analyzing and understanding requirements - Design and implement the...


  • Ahmedabad, India VOLANSYS (An ACL Digital Company) Full time

    5+ years of relevant industry experience in embedded software and Wi-Fi developmentExpert in C and Embedded CExpert in Wi-Fi Protocol UnderstandingDesign and Development experience in Firmware for IEEE 802.11 or any wireless technology underlying PHY and MAC.Good knowledge of current WiFi systems and standards - 802.11a,b,g,n,ac,axHands-on experience with...


  • Ahmedabad, India VOLANSYS (An ACL Digital Company) Full time

    5+ years of relevant industry experience in embedded software and Wi-Fi developmentExpert in C and Embedded CExpert in Wi-Fi Protocol UnderstandingDesign and Development experience in Firmware for IEEE 802.11 or any wireless technology underlying PHY and MAC.Good knowledge of current WiFi systems and standards - 802.11a,b,g,n,ac,axHands-on experience with...


  • Ahmedabad, India VOLANSYS (An ACL Digital Company) Full time

    5+ years of relevant industry experience in embedded software and Wi-Fi development Expert in C and Embedded C Expert in Wi-Fi Protocol Understanding Design and Development experience in Firmware for IEEE 802.11 or any wireless technology underlying PHY and MAC. Good knowledge of current WiFi systems and standards - 802.11a,b,g,n,ac,ax Hands-on experience...

  • Senior US Accountant

    4 weeks ago


    Ahmedabad, India Senior US Accountant - Yardi Voyager Software Full time

    We are seeking a highly skilled Senior Consultant / Manager with a robust background in ACCOUNTING AND ADVISORY. The ideal candidate will possess strong analytical and problem-solving skills and have experience in both accounting and consulting, with a bonus for expertise in tech advisory. This role is perfect for someone who can apply their accounting...

  • Senior US Accountant

    4 weeks ago


    Ahmedabad, India Senior US Accountant - Yardi Voyager Software Full time

    We are seeking a highly skilled Senior Consultant / Manager with a robust background in ACCOUNTING AND ADVISORY. The ideal candidate will possess strong analytical and problem-solving skills and have experience in both accounting and consulting, with a bonus for expertise in tech advisory. This role is perfect for someone who can apply their accounting...

  • Senior US Accountant

    4 weeks ago


    Ahmedabad, India Senior US Accountant - Yardi Voyager Software Full time

    We are seeking a highly skilled Senior Consultant / Manager with a robust background in ACCOUNTING AND ADVISORY. The ideal candidate will possess strong analytical and problem-solving skills and have experience in both accounting and consulting, with a bonus for expertise in tech advisory. This role is perfect for someone who can apply their accounting...

  • Software Engineer

    6 days ago


    Ahmedabad, India Infraveo Full time

    This is a remote position. We are seeking a SoftwareEngineer to join our team.TheCore Software team is a highperformance engineering teamresponsible for building the fundamental software to manage theONTAP software product. You will work as part of a team responsiblefor the development testing and debugging of distributed software.Thisposition requires an...